Donelson, TN (January 9, 2025) – Emergency responders were dispatched early Thursday morning to a motor vehicle crash with injuries in Donelson. The accident occurred at 2815 Lebanon Pike at approximately 12:39 a.m.
First responders from Donelson Fire and Rescue, including paramedics and medics, provided care to individuals injured in the collision. The crash caused temporary disruptions in the area as crews worked to assist the victims and clear the scene. Injured parties were transported to nearby medical facilities for further evaluation. Their current conditions remain undisclosed.
Authorities are actively investigating the cause of the crash. Further details regarding contributing factors have not been released at this time. Updates will be provided as the investigation continues.

Motor Vehicle Crashes in Tennessee
Motor vehicle crashes are a frequent occurrence on Tennessee’s roadways, particularly in areas like Donelson, where thoroughfares such as Lebanon Pike experience significant traffic volumes. Accidents in these areas often result from factors like distracted driving, speeding, or failure to yield.
According to the Tennessee Department of Safety, crashes at high-traffic locations often lead to serious injuries and substantial recovery challenges for victims. Navigating the aftermath of such accidents can be particularly complex due to medical expenses, insurance claims, and legal considerations.
To minimize risks, drivers are encouraged to remain attentive, follow traffic laws, and exercise caution, especially during nighttime travel when visibility is reduced. For those involved in a crash, documenting the scene and seeking immediate medical care are critical steps toward recovery.
